The fact is that St. Petersburg is just a ocean a way from UK coast. Russia would have to occupy Denmark and parts of Sweden in order to reach the UK directly. But that is not going to be a major problem in the short term (first few months). Such occupation is going to be a major issue in the long term. Neither Danes or the Swedes would be happy about being occupied by Russians invaders.

Kaliningrad is the most closest part of Russia to UK and even closer to Denmark and Sweden.

